STRATEGY GUIDE: What are the possible race strategies for the 2023 Australian Grand Prix?


Albert Park’s a driver favourite but track position has often been key given how hard it is to overtake on the semi-permanent circuit – so strategy will play a crucial role in how a team’s race pans out. With that in mind, here are some of the options that are available to the teams in Melbourne.
